We’re so happy this place opened up!
If it’s your first time here, just a heads-up — you place your order at the counter, then grab a seat and they’ll bring the food to you.
We ordered the sweet and sour 8 piece boneless, which was sooo good, and the rose tteokbokki with cheese — also delicious, though a bit spicy for us. They also served ginger pickle on the side, and it paired perfectly with the food!
Customer service was great, and the restaurant was clean and welcoming. The only downside was that the restroom could’ve been cleaner.
Other than that, we had a wonderful experience and can’t wait to come back!

Spacious and clean restaurant. Counter order, paper plates and plastic forks - not my type of sit-down restaurant, but ok.
Kimchi fried rice was good and the Rosé Ddeok-Bokki was our favorite. Their fried chicken was good - crunchy and juicy. However, both flavors had a weird gasoline/sulphur taste. It's not very strong but it's noticeable. Might be the oil they used, or the marinade on the chicken.

Super grossed out! I live walking distance to this place and was excited to try it out. Got the large 24 piece wings to go. They only allowed one flavor for 24 piece, not a big deal but usually that large of an order they usually allow at least two flavors you can get. The cashier said it would take 30-35 minutes which again was not a big deal… The huge deal was sitting and watching the male worker behind the counter who prepares the food to go out picking his face the WHOLE entire time! He had a glove on his left hand and a bare right hand. He would non stop touch his face and scratch himself… it was super obvious and gross. Then I can see my chicken come out and the box is open so HE had to touch the chicken and box to close it! My kids and I were shocked and disgusted! We walked out but we all knew we couldn’t eat it so decided to get a refund. The cashier gets the manager for the refund and he comes up and first thing he says, “what seems to be the problem”, seemed abrupt and no customer service skills. He was like okay we will just void it out. I got the refund but no customer service at all to try to make this right. He just wanted me to confirm who the male employee was. Wasted 30 minutes of my life and disgusted. Will never go back here and it is so close. A new restaurant that doesn’t train employees on how to handle food and management who doesn’t know customer service skills.
